Detailed Job Description And Main Responsibilities

  • Responsible and accountable for ensuring that all accommodation and sundry charges payable by tenants for St Anne’s properties are collected and balanced efficiently.
  • Responsible for maximising income to both landlords and tenants by liaison with the Benefits Agency and other appropriate agencies.
  • Responsible for providing basic advice and assistance on entitlement to Welfare Benefits.
  • Responsible for requisitioning from the relevant St Anne’s department new goods and replacement equipment in St Anne’s properties using the list of approved suppliers.
  • Responsible for ensuring tenants receive a level of support appropriate to their needs to maintain their accommodation, in accordance with the current Philosophy of Care, Code of Practice of St Anne’s Community Services and current legislative and regulatory standards. This will be provided through individual client support plans using an appropriate support planning model and will include helping with access to other support providers as needed.
  • Responsible for promoting tenant participation in the management of their accommodation.
  • Responsible for maintaining accurate and appropriate records relating to property, organisational and tenant issues.
  • Responsible for promoting positive relationships between tenants, assisting tenants to be good neighbours and promoting adequate standards of cleanliness of properties and grounds.
  • Responsible for investigating and resolving minor breaches of tenancy including allegations of anti-social behaviour.
  • Responsible for health and safety inspections of housing stock, including fire risk assessments, in line with current legislation and best practice
  • Responsible for ensuring repairs are reported to St Anne’s Maintenance department through the agreed reporting procedure.
  • Responsible for communicating effectively within the workplace, the team and the organisation.
  • Responsible for establishing and maintaining effective links within your team, other organisations, agencies and workers.
  • Responsible for ensuring that your service has access to and uses the best current thinking and practice in the delivery of these services.
  • Responsible for ensuring that you and your staff adhere to established Health and Safety Policies and Procedures.
  • Responsible for ensuring all administration duties are completed accurately and promptly.
  • Responsible for assisting the manager with administrative duties.
  • Responsible for ensuring that as an individual and as part of a team resources are used appropriately and all reasonable steps are taken to avoid energy wastage.
  • Responsible for managing your time and your workload efficiently and effectively. Ensuring that your movements are communicated to the Manager in line with the Lone Working policy.
  • Responsible for engaging in the PDR process and take responsibility for your learning and development needs.
  • Responsible for taking on any new duties required by the service appropriate to your position.

This is a job outline only and seeks to set out the principle purpose and function of the job; it may therefore be subject to change. The level and type of support provided will be related to the needs of individual clients.
